mo 3 lat temu
rodzic
commit
3b1f933c5f

+ 17 - 1
src/views/categroyManager/modals/baseInfo.vue

@@ -53,7 +53,19 @@
             :disabled="isDisabled || status != 'DRAFT'"
           ></el-input>
         </el-form-item>
-        <el-form-item label="活动类型" prop="activityType">
+        <el-form-item label="活动渠道" prop="aceicityChannel">
+                  <el-select
+            v-model.trim="baseForm.aceicityChannel"
+            placeholder="请选择活动类型"
+            clearable
+            style="width: 400px !important"
+            :disabled="isDisabled || status != 'DRAFT'"
+          >
+            <el-option label="乐团渠道" :value="1"></el-option>
+            <el-option label="常规活动" :value="2"></el-option>
+          </el-select>
+        </el-form-item>
+        <el-form-item label="活动类型" prop="activityType" v-if="baseForm.aceicityChannel == 2">
           <el-select
             v-model.trim="baseForm.activityType"
             placeholder="请选择活动类型"
@@ -91,6 +103,9 @@
             ></i>
           </el-tooltip>
         </el-form-item>
+        <div v-if="baseForm.aceicityChannel == 2">
+
+
         <el-form-item label="排课时间范围" prop="courseTime">
           <el-date-picker
             :disabled="isDisabled"
@@ -206,6 +221,7 @@
             ></i>
           </el-tooltip>
         </el-form-item>
+        </div>
       </el-form>
     </div>
   </div>

+ 2 - 0
src/views/categroyManager/vipNewActive.vue

@@ -110,6 +110,7 @@ const payBaseForm = {
   maxCourseNum: null,
   memberRankId: null,
   periodEnum: null,
+
   discount: 100,
   fullMinusCourseTimes: null,
   giveCourseType: null,
@@ -168,6 +169,7 @@ export default {
         studentMaxUsedTimes: "",
         isPayToBalance: "",
         marketPrice: "",
+        aceicityChannel:null,
       },
       title: "新建课程活动方案",
       payForm: {